Community rallies for childhood cancer research at annual event
During a recent government meeting, officials highlighted community engagement and public safety efforts, reflecting on significant local events and recent challenges.

One of the key discussions centered around the 10th annual Alex's Lemonade Stand fundraiser, which supports childhood cancer research. An official expressed gratitude towards organizers Arjun and Rohan Khanna for their ongoing commitment to this cause, noting the event's family-friendly atmosphere, enhanced by the presence of local emergency services.

The meeting also acknowledged a recent community celebration for Independence Day, honoring both India and Pakistan. Officials commended local police and fire departments for their dedicated service, particularly in light of a tragic car accident on Lanvin Boulevard. The response of emergency services was praised as they navigated a difficult situation, underscoring their training and commitment to saving lives.

As the new school year approaches, officials extended good wishes to students returning to classes and encouraged community participation in an upcoming memorial service on September 11th. The meeting concluded with a transition to a public hearing, indicating ongoing civic engagement and legislative processes.
